Trivia about the song 21 Guns by Green Day

On which albums was the song “21 Guns” released by Green Day?
Green Day released the song on the albums “21st Century Breakdown” in 2009, “Last Night On Earth: Live In Tokyo” in 2009, “21 Guns Live” in 2009, “Awesome As Fuck” in 2011, “Oh Love EP” in 2012, and “Greatest Hits: God's Favorite Band” in 2017.
Who composed the song “21 Guns” by Green Day?
The song “21 Guns” by Green Day was composed by Billie Joe Armstrong, David Bowie, John Philips, Mike Dirnt, and Tre Cool.
